Objectives

Narrative objectives1

To determine optimal anastomosis after esophagectomy, we compare Gambee anastomosis and Triangular anastomosis

Basic objectives2

Safety,Efficacy

Basic objectives -Others


Trial characteristics_1

Confirmatory

Trial characteristics_2

Pragmatic

Developmental phase

Not applicable


Assessment

Primary outcomes

Incidence of anastomotic leakage

Key secondary outcomes

Incidence of anastomotic stricture(number of balloon dilatations performed within one year after surgery)
Anastomosis time
Hospital expenses(difference in the number of calculation points before and after the application of the Diagnosis Procedure Combination system)

Key inclusion criteria

1) Written informed consent : Patients capable of providing written consent by themselves after full explanation of the study details using written information to patients.
2) Patients that esophagectomy for esophageal cancer is performed.
3) Reconstruction by gastric tube through retrosternal route

Key exclusion criteria

1) By operative findings, either of the anastomosis is judged inappropriate
2) Patients whom doctor judged to be ineligible for this study.

Target sample size

80
